MEMO — Heads of Department, Quillan Partners

Quick heads-up on next year's training budget: we've landed a slightly bigger pot than expected, so now's the time to think ambitiously. The split will roughly follow headcount, but we're holding back a central fund for cross-department programmes — leadership development and the new Ashgrove analytics toolkit are front-runners. Get your wish lists to the planning office by the 20th; rough numbers are fine at this stage. Where the central fund ultimately goes ties into the plans noted below.

board note of tagug-hahag: Praionax Logistics is in early talks to buy Julaxek Group for about $36.3 million. The Julmir launch date is March 1, and nothing goes to the press before then.

**Q: How does the Ladlewise scaling calculator handle weird unit conversions?**

A: Good question — it comes up a lot. Ladlewise converts everything to grams internally, so scaling a recipe from 4 to 11 servings won't produce nonsense like "0.37 eggs"; it rounds using the ingredient's granularity rules. As a contractor, you'll mostly touch the rounding tables, not the conversion core. The full conversion spec and test fixtures live on the internal page below.

dashboard of bagep-taguf = https://vault.nelvrodata.internal/ticket

### Step 2: Flip on the consent banner

Alright, with the Tallowmark banner assets deployed, it's time to enable the rollout flags. Start at 5% of traffic and watch the consent-event stream for a few minutes — if decline rates look sane, ramp up. Rollback is just flipping the flag off. Set the rollout service to the following values.

service settings:
[norax]
team = holiel
access_code = ac_5a44a4
host = norax.qirvantech.test
port = 9000
owner = oliix.aldius
peer = holwyn.crelvoio.test